**Q: Why did the bot delete my branch?**

Tidyvine removes branches with no commits for 60 days and no open merge request. Deleted branches are recoverable for 30 days via the restore command. To exempt a branch, add it to your team's keep-list. The exemption process and restore instructions are documented here:

operations page: https://confluence.lumiclabs.internal/projects/display/browse/projects/b6be

This PR adds "Bellhop," a small chat bot that posts deploy progress for Copperseam services: started, canary health, promotion, and rollback events. It replaces the manual updates engineers have been pasting during releases, and threads follow-ups under the original announcement to keep the channel readable. Message volume is rate-limited and batched so back-to-back deploys don't spam the sync channel. Failed deploys ping the rotation once, not per retry. The batching and retry behavior is governed by the constants below.

constants for yaduf-fahag:
BUDGETS = {
    "kelix": 528,
    "briwyn": 734,
}

**Q: How do I access the Brindlewood partner SFTP drop?**

New hires at Fennimore Logistics should first request the drop role from their team lead, then verify the host fingerprint against the onboarding wiki before connecting. Files from Brindlewood arrive nightly and must not be renamed. If the service account is ever locked out, recovery requires the passphrase held by the integrations team, shown below.

recovery phrase for yajop-tagef: quenael-zoriel-aldael-quenax-druion

Finance Review Summary — Corvane Product Line Pricing

Prepared for sales leads.

Our review of the Corvane line shows current list prices sit roughly 8% below comparable offerings, while gross margin has slipped to 31% due to component cost inflation. We recommend a staged increase: 4% at the next catalog refresh, with a further 3% contingent on renewal rates holding. Discount authority should be tightened to 10% without director approval. Volume customers will receive advance notice. The rationale tied to our broader plans is noted below.

board note of tahog-yagef: Headcount on the Ralael team goes from 9 to 80 by the end of April. Gross margin on Ralael came in at 15 percent against a plan of 5 percent.